fr.imag.adele.bundle.upnp.lightingcontrols.model
Interface DimmingModel

All Known Implementing Classes:
DimmingModelImpl

public interface DimmingModel


Method Summary
 void getIsRamping(fr.imag.adele.util.upnp.holder.BooleanHolder retIsRamping)
          This method is "add description here" retIsRamping out parameter
 Boolean getIsRampingStateVariableValue()
           
 void getLoadLevelStatus(fr.imag.adele.util.upnp.holder.IntegerHolder retLoadlevelStatus)
          This method is "add description here" retLoadlevelStatus out parameter
 Integer getLoadLevelStatusStateVariableValue()
           
 void getLoadLevelTarget(fr.imag.adele.util.upnp.holder.IntegerHolder getLoadlevelTarget)
          This method is "add description here" getLoadlevelTarget out parameter
 void getOnEffectParameters(fr.imag.adele.util.upnp.holder.StringHolder retOnEffect, fr.imag.adele.util.upnp.holder.IntegerHolder retOnEffectLevel)
          This method is "add description here" retOnEffect out parameter retOnEffectLevel out parameter
 void getRampPaused(fr.imag.adele.util.upnp.holder.BooleanHolder retRampPaused)
          This method is "add description here" retRampPaused out parameter
 Boolean getRampPausedStateVariableValue()
           
 void getRampRate(fr.imag.adele.util.upnp.holder.IntegerHolder retRampRate)
          This method is "add description here" retRampRate out parameter
 Integer getRampRateStateVariableValue()
           
 void getRampTime(fr.imag.adele.util.upnp.holder.LongHolder retRampTime)
          This method is "add description here" retRampTime out parameter
 void getStepDelta(fr.imag.adele.util.upnp.holder.IntegerHolder retStepDelta)
          This method is "add description here" retStepDelta out parameter
 Integer getStepDeltaStateVariableValue()
           
 void pauseRamp()
          This method is "add description here"
 void resumeRamp()
          This method is "add description here"
 void setLoadLevelTarget(int newLoadlevelTarget)
          This method is "add description here" newLoadlevelTarget in parameter
 void setOnEffect(String newOnEffect)
          This method is "add description here" newOnEffect in parameter
 void setOnEffectLevel(int newOnEffectLevel)
          This method is "add description here" newOnEffectLevel in parameter
 void setRampRate(int newRampRate)
          This method is "add description here" newRampRate in parameter
 void setStepDelta(int newStepDelta)
          This method is "add description here" newStepDelta in parameter
 void startRampDown()
          This method is "add description here"
 void startRampToLevel(int newLoadLevelTarget, long newRampTime)
          This method is "add description here" newLoadLevelTarget in parameter newRampTime in parameter
 void startRampUp()
          This method is "add description here"
 void stepDown()
          This method is "add description here"
 void stepUp()
          This method is "add description here"
 void stopRamp()
          This method is "add description here"
 

Method Detail

setLoadLevelTarget

public void setLoadLevelTarget(int newLoadlevelTarget)
This method is "add description here" newLoadlevelTarget in parameter


getLoadLevelTarget

public void getLoadLevelTarget(fr.imag.adele.util.upnp.holder.IntegerHolder getLoadlevelTarget)
This method is "add description here" getLoadlevelTarget out parameter


getLoadLevelStatus

public void getLoadLevelStatus(fr.imag.adele.util.upnp.holder.IntegerHolder retLoadlevelStatus)
This method is "add description here" retLoadlevelStatus out parameter


setOnEffectLevel

public void setOnEffectLevel(int newOnEffectLevel)
This method is "add description here" newOnEffectLevel in parameter


setOnEffect

public void setOnEffect(String newOnEffect)
This method is "add description here" newOnEffect in parameter


getOnEffectParameters

public void getOnEffectParameters(fr.imag.adele.util.upnp.holder.StringHolder retOnEffect,
                                  fr.imag.adele.util.upnp.holder.IntegerHolder retOnEffectLevel)
This method is "add description here" retOnEffect out parameter retOnEffectLevel out parameter


stepUp

public void stepUp()
This method is "add description here"


stepDown

public void stepDown()
This method is "add description here"


startRampUp

public void startRampUp()
This method is "add description here"


startRampDown

public void startRampDown()
This method is "add description here"


stopRamp

public void stopRamp()
This method is "add description here"


startRampToLevel

public void startRampToLevel(int newLoadLevelTarget,
                             long newRampTime)
This method is "add description here" newLoadLevelTarget in parameter newRampTime in parameter


setStepDelta

public void setStepDelta(int newStepDelta)
This method is "add description here" newStepDelta in parameter


getStepDelta

public void getStepDelta(fr.imag.adele.util.upnp.holder.IntegerHolder retStepDelta)
This method is "add description here" retStepDelta out parameter


setRampRate

public void setRampRate(int newRampRate)
This method is "add description here" newRampRate in parameter


getRampRate

public void getRampRate(fr.imag.adele.util.upnp.holder.IntegerHolder retRampRate)
This method is "add description here" retRampRate out parameter


pauseRamp

public void pauseRamp()
This method is "add description here"


resumeRamp

public void resumeRamp()
This method is "add description here"


getIsRamping

public void getIsRamping(fr.imag.adele.util.upnp.holder.BooleanHolder retIsRamping)
This method is "add description here" retIsRamping out parameter


getRampPaused

public void getRampPaused(fr.imag.adele.util.upnp.holder.BooleanHolder retRampPaused)
This method is "add description here" retRampPaused out parameter


getRampTime

public void getRampTime(fr.imag.adele.util.upnp.holder.LongHolder retRampTime)
This method is "add description here" retRampTime out parameter


getLoadLevelStatusStateVariableValue

public Integer getLoadLevelStatusStateVariableValue()

getStepDeltaStateVariableValue

public Integer getStepDeltaStateVariableValue()

getRampRateStateVariableValue

public Integer getRampRateStateVariableValue()

getIsRampingStateVariableValue

public Boolean getIsRampingStateVariableValue()

getRampPausedStateVariableValue

public Boolean getRampPausedStateVariableValue()